Aloe veras (Aloe vera), Lanzarote, Canary Islands, Spain, Europe
Caption

Aloe veras (Aloe vera), Lanzarote, Canary Islands, Spain, Europe

Date

Feb 16, 2024

Credit line

Photo12/imageBROKER/Erhard Nerger

Reference

BRK24H21_086

Model release

NA

Property release

No

License type

Royalty free

Available size

120.9Mb (16.1Mb) / 26.5in x 17.7in / 7961 x 5307 (300dpi)

Please log in to download the high resolution file